Green Bay Packers Now Runaway Favorites to Win NFC North

 

What a difference a week makes.  The Green Bay Packers and Minnesota Vikings were in a deadlock as favorites to win the 2010 NFC North coming into this season.  Following a road loss to the reigning Super Bowl champion New Orleans Saints, the Vikings are now listed with nearly 3/1 odds of winning the NFC North.  The Packers now require $19 to win $10 at BetUS.com (the $19 is refunded should Green Bay win the NFC North).

Baltimore Ravens vs. Cincinnati Bengals Odds

 

The Baltimore Ravens vs. Cincinnati Bengals odds opened at Bengals +1 but have moved to +2 ½ heading into Friday.  Sports bettors appear to have lost faith in the Bengals following their poor performance in New England this past Sunday.  Indeed the Ravens were practically getting 80 percent of the action in this game.

Cincinnati – North Carolina State Game Line Still -2 ½

 

BetUS.com has maintained a line of -2 ½ favoring North Carolina State in a closely contested game against the Cincinnati Bearcats Thursday evening despite most books moving to -2.  Betting action on this game was at 75 percent favoring NC State and obviously the folks at BetUS were attempting to get more action coming Cincinnati’s way. 

The Bearcats come into this game with a 1-1 record while North Carolina State is 2-0.
